Yes, the site needs more work... many duplicate products from different suppliers, listed under different names, should be merged together somehow. Example: 5 different PS/2 to USB converters, vastly different prices, no real easy way to locate all of them without scrolling through the whole subcategory, since the searches return too many related results. http://bitcoindeals.com/shop/product/7168 - BTC 5.021 http://bitcoindeals.com/shop/product/225 - BTC 4.328 http://bitcoindeals.com/shop/product/258467 - BTC 5.021 http://bitcoindeals.com/shop/product/420668 - BTC 2.560 http://bitcoindeals.com/shop/product/7279 - BTC 9.162 Lots of images missing. Lots of products not listing the brand, need to search Newegg for the SKU to find who makes it and what its specs are. I almost bought some cheap stuff, but the one shipping option was too expensive for the cheap product I chose, I could just buy it locally. I also wish they would include some AMD CPUs. Terms of use, privacy policy mention credit cards, take that part out Overall, it's great that they did launch and I'm sure improvements are coming.
